SEO - Search Engine Optimization
SEO is a big buzzword these days. Let me explain the major concepts for those who might not be familiar with them:
Search Engine Optimization is the art of constructing your website in such a way as to maximize its visibility in major search engines. This is done primarily through original site content, targeted keyword phrases, and by insuring a competitive number of external links pointing to your site.

Levels of SEO
Employing basic SEO principles should be standard practice while constructing a website. However this does not preclude the need for concerted SEO as a separate individual project for the health of your website. Those sites that rely heavily on organic (not ads) search engine traffic should seriously consider concerted SEO as an ongoing and essential need for your website to be effective. This has three crucial aspects: Research, Implementation, Observation.
Research is required to get to know your competition, and will help you select what keywords you can feasibly compete for. Implementation is the actual carrying out of on-page and off-page optimizations. Observation entails careful study of the effects of your SEO alterations on search rank, page rank, site traffic patterns, and conversion rates. Repeat as necessary.
